Hi Everyone

I understand the RTH procedures, however my question is, if you flying from an elevated position (a mountain or hill, etc) and decend below your take off altitude, (let’s assume the RTH altitude is set at 100m), will the drone ascend 100m from its current height, or will it ascend to 100m from the altitude you took off from before starting the RTH?
 
Say you go down 100m and you have it set at 100m it will rise 200m before it starts back to you.
 
Oh good. I plan to take it to some mountains next summer and was concerned about running into trees during fail-safe. Of course it has obstacle avoidance.
 
Altitude on DJI drones is always expressed as height above the home point.
 
Actually, I thought that the altitude was always in relation to the take-off altitude. The home-point is not always a fixed position.

You are absolutely correct. I never move the home point, so for me it’s the same. But that is an important distinction.
